PV panel prices have been dropping sharply for a few months now it appears that prices can still drop further. In addition, consumer demand is also falling sharply, but they can hardly be tempted with discounts because wholesalers are stuck with expensively purchased stock. Wholesalers who (partially) serve the business market have more options, Gerard Scheper, CEO of European Solar, says.
